🔍 Как задать запрос в SQL: 7 простых шагов для успешных запросов
Чтобы задать запрос в SQL, вы должны использовать ключевое слово SELECT
для выбора данных из таблицы. Затем вы можете указать столбцы, которые вы хотите выбрать, с помощью знака "*" для выбора всех столбцов или указав конкретные столбцы через запятую.
SELECT * FROM таблица;
SELECT столбец1, столбец2 FROM таблица;
Если вы хотите установить условия для выборки данных, вы можете использовать ключевое слово WHERE
. Например, чтобы выбрать все строки, где значение столбца "имя" равно "Анна", вы можете написать:
SELECT * FROM таблица WHERE имя = 'Анна';
Если вы хотите запросить данные из нескольких таблиц, вы можете использовать оператор JOIN
. Например, чтобы выбрать данные из таблицы "студенты" и "курсы", связанные через столбец "id_студента", вы можете написать:
SELECT * FROM студенты JOIN курсы ON студенты.id_студента = курсы.id_студента;
Детальный ответ
Как задать запрос в SQL
SQL (Structured Query Language), или структурированный язык запросов, используется для работы с базами данных. Программисты и аналитики данных регулярно используют SQL для извлечения, обновления и управления данными в базе данных. В этой статье мы рассмотрим, как задавать запросы в SQL с использованием примеров кода.
Виды запросов
В SQL существует несколько типов запросов, которые можно задать. Они включают в себя:
- Запросы выбора (SELECT): используются для извлечения данных из базы данных. Например, вы можете запросить все записи из таблицы или только определенные столбцы.
- Запросы вставки (INSERT): используются для добавления новых записей в таблицу базы данных.
- Запросы обновления (UPDATE): используются для изменения существующих записей в таблице базы данных.
- Запросы удаления (DELETE): используются для удаления записей из таблицы базы данных.
Примеры запросов
Давайте рассмотрим несколько примеров запросов в SQL.
Пример запроса выбора (SELECT)
Предположим, у нас есть таблица "users" с полями "id", "name" и "age". Мы можем использовать запрос SELECT для получения всех записей из этой таблицы:
SELECT * FROM users;
В этом примере мы используем символ '*' для указания, что нам нужны все столбцы. Если мы хотим выбрать только определенные столбцы, мы можем указать их имена вместо '*':
SELECT name, age FROM users;
Пример запроса вставки (INSERT)
Чтобы добавить новую запись в таблицу, мы можем использовать запрос INSERT. Например, давайте добавим нового пользователя в таблицу "users":
INSERT INTO users (name, age) VALUES ('John', 25);
В этом примере мы указываем название таблицы в которую мы хотим вставить значения, а затем указываем столбцы и значения, которые хотим добавить.
Пример запроса обновления (UPDATE)
Если нам нужно изменить существующую запись в таблице, мы можем использовать запрос UPDATE. Например, если мы хотим обновить возраст пользователя "John" в таблице "users":
UPDATE users SET age = 30 WHERE name = 'John';
В этом примере мы указываем название таблицы, а затем используем ключевое слово SET для указания, какие значения следует обновить. WHERE используется для указания условия, при котором нужно выполнить обновление.
Пример запроса удаления (DELETE)
Чтобы удалить запись из таблицы, мы можем использовать запрос DELETE. Например, если мы хотим удалить пользователя с именем "John" из таблицы "users":
DELETE FROM users WHERE name = 'John';
В этом примере мы указываем название таблицы и используем ключевое слово WHERE для указания условия, по которому нужно удалить запись.
Заключение
В этой статье мы рассмотрели, как задавать запросы в SQL. Мы рассмотрели основные типы запросов, такие как SELECT, INSERT, UPDATE и DELETE, и предоставили примеры кода для каждого из них. SQL - мощный инструмент для работы с базами данных, и его понимание может помочь вам эффективно управлять данными в ваших проектах.